Hi,
When trying to enter any data into the Google Search field in the Safari Window, Nightly Build 77220 crashes immediately with
Process: Safari [17577]
Path: /Applications/Safari.app/Contents/MacOS/Safari
Identifier: org.webkit.nightly.WebKit
Version: r77220 (77220)
Code Type: X86-64 (Native)
Parent Process: launchd [251]
Date/Time: 2011-02-01 23:14:48.647 +0100
OS Version: Mac OS X 10.6.7 (10J846)
Report Version: 6
Exception Type: EXC_BAD_ACCESS (SIGSEGV)
Exception Codes: KERN_INVALID_ADDRESS at 0x00000000000000a8
Crashed Thread: 0 Dispatch queue: com.apple.main-thread
